We define the Chern map from the Grothendieck group of a linear category C to the de Rham cohomology of C with coefficients in a DG-category. In order to achieve our goal, we define the notion of connection on a C-module, and we show that the trace of the curvature of a connection is a de Rham cocycle, whose cohomology class does not depend on the choice of the connection.
